Citations
4 citations on file for this inspection.
1926.102 A01
- Issued
- Oct 11, 2023
- Penalty
- Initial $3,795 · Current $3,795
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.102(a)(1):The employer shall ensure that each affected employee uses appropriate eye or face protection when exposed to eye or face hazards from flying objects while using a nail gun. a) On or about 07/11/2023, at the jobsite located at 6231 Estero Blvd, Fort Myers Beach, Florida 33931, employees were exposed to eye injuries, in that, appropriate eye protection was not utilized while using a nail gun.

1926.252 A
- Issued
- Oct 11, 2023
- Penalty
- Initial $5,358 · Current $5,358
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.252(a):An enclosed chute of wood, or equivalent material, was not used where materials were dropped more than 20 feet to points lying outside the exterior walls of the building(s) a) On or about 07/11/2023, at the jobsite located at 6231 Estero Blvd, Fort Myers Beach, Florida 33931, employees were exposed to struck-by hazards, in that, material was dropped to the ground from a roof with a height of approximately 30 feet without the use of an enclosed chute.

1926.451 C02 V
- Issued
- Oct 11, 2023
- Penalty
- Initial $4,465 · Current $4,465
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.451(c)(2)(v): The employer used forklifts to support scaffold platforms without ensuring that the entire platform was attached to the fork and that the forklift was not moved horizontally while the platform was occupied: a) On or about 07/11/2023, at the jobsite located at 6231 Estero Blvd, Fort Myers Beach, Florida 33931, employees were exposed to fall hazards and struck-by hazards, in that, employees were being lifted approximately 30 feet with a forklift while standing in a trash hopper

1926.501 B11
- Issued
- Oct 11, 2023
- Penalty
- Initial $4,465 · Current $4,465
General-duty citation text
29 CFR 1926.501(b)(11):"Steep roofs." Each employee on a steep roof with unprotected sides and edges 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els shall be protected from falling by guardrail systems, safety net systems, or personal fall arrest systems. a) On or about 07/11/2023, at the jobsite located at 6231 Estero Blvd, Fort Myers Beach, Florida 33931, employees were exposed to fall hazards of approximately 30 feet, in that, fall protection was not used while engaged in roofing activities while on a 6:12 pitch roof.
